    IGF1 will last years frozen as a powder and once it is reconstituted and if it is kept in the fridge will last long after your cycle. People overestimated the sensitivity of IGF1 near the start but it is much more stable then most people think. It will survive out of the fridge or freezer but the warmer it gets the faster it will degrade. Don't leave it on your dash during the summer!
